cost of web development
Understand what drives price, plan realistic budgets, and get practical SEO and growth actions you can implement today.
Whether you're building a simple brochure site, an online store, or a custom app, knowing the cost drivers helps you avoid surprises and get predictable value. This guide breaks down every factor, gives realistic price ranges for 2025, and provides step-by-step budgeting and SEO advice.
What influences the cost of web development?
The price of building a website isn't arbitrary — it comes from a set of clear, measurable choices. Below are the main cost drivers and practical notes on how each one affects your budget.
Scope & Complexity
Simple brochure sites cost far less than custom platforms. Complexity includes number of pages, unique templates, forms, rules, integrations (e.g., CRM), and ecommerce.
- Small brochure (5–10 pages): lower cost, faster build.
- Medium site (blog, bookings, small store): moderate cost.
- Custom web app / large ecommerce: highest cost and longest timeline.
Design & Branding
Custom visual design, brand assets, and unique UI patterns increase cost. Using pre-built templates reduces time and price.
Tip: use a premium template + small customisations to cut ~30–50% of design cost.
Functionality & Integrations
Integrations (payment gateways, CRMs, SMS, bookings) and advanced functionality (subscriptions, custom search) require development time and testing.
Estimate an extra 10–40% of the base build for each major integration depending on complexity.
Hosting, Security & Performance
Fast hosting, CDN, backups, SSL and security hardening cost more but are essential for SEO and conversions. Cheap hosting can cause slow pages and downtime.
- Managed hosting + CDN: $20–200/mo
- Enterprise or highly scalable infra: custom pricing
Content & Media
Writing copy, producing photos and video, and optimisation for web are often underestimated. Professional copywriting and photography add to cost but improve conversions.
Plan for 5–20 hours of content work for a small site; add more for ecommerce product descriptions.
Maintenance & Support
Ongoing updates, security patches, backups, and content changes are recurring costs. Subscription services bundle this; agencies may charge hourly.
Budget: $0–200+/mo depending on provider model.
Realistic cost ranges for 2025
Use these as starting estimates — final price depends on the factors above.
Starter Brochure
- Fast launch (1–7 days)
- Ideal for local trades & services
Business Site
- 4–12 week timeline
- Includes QA and performance tuning
Custom Platform / Large Ecommerce
- Months to years of development
- Ongoing dev & infra costs
How to use these ranges
- Map your required features to the categories above.
- Add 20–30% contingency for unknowns and scope creep.
- Decide whether subscription (monthly) or upfront (capex) fits your cash flow.
Step-by-step: Plan your website budget (practical)
Follow these clear steps to move from uncertainty to a realistic, approved budget.
Step 1 — Define outcomes, not features
Translate business goals into measurable outcomes: more leads, faster booking, higher AOV. Outcomes guide how much to invest.
Example: Increase monthly enquiries from 10 → 30. Estimate the value per lead to set ROI targets.
Step 2 — Prioritise features (MVP approach)
List everything you want, then rank by impact vs effort. Start with an MVP that delivers business value quickly, then iterate.
- Must-haves: contact, services, location, clear CTA
- Nice-to-have: blog, gallery, advanced filters
- Later: loyalty, advanced reporting, custom API
Step 3 — Get itemised quotes
Request line-item quotes: design, development, integrations, hosting, SEO setup, and ongoing support. Avoid bundled prices you can't break down.
Line-items make trade-offs transparent (e.g., reduce pages, switch to template, postpone feature).
Step 4 — Include running costs & contingency
Plan for hosting, domain, SSL, maintenance, and a 15–30% contingency for changes discovered during build.
Step 5 — Measure ROI & reallocate
Set KPIs (visitors, conversion rate, leads) and measure monthly. Reallocate budget to the highest-return channels (e.g., SEO, paid ads, CRO).
Track conversion value per lead to decide whether to invest more in web features vs marketing.
Actionable SEO & online growth tips
You don't need a huge budget to get measurable growth. Start with the fundamentals below.
On-page SEO basics
- Unique title tags & meta descriptions for each page (include primary keyword).
- Use H1 for page title and H2/H3 for structure — keep URLs short and descriptive.
- Optimize images (compress, use descriptive alt text, modern formats like WebP).
- Ensure mobile-first performance (target < 3s load time on mobile).
Local & technical SEO
- Claim and optimise Google Business Profile (photos, hours, services).
- Use local schema markup (address, opening hours, serviceArea).
- Submit sitemap.xml and enable structured data for services/reviews.
- Fix crawl issues (robots.txt, broken links) and use HTTPS.
Content & growth tactics
- Publish helpful service pages answering real customer questions (use people-also-ask topics).
- Collect reviews and display them — reviews drive clicks and trust.
- Use short video testimonials and FAQs to improve engagement and dwell time.
- Run small targeted ads to high-intent pages (service & contact pages) and measure CPA.
Easy low-cost actions with high ROI
1. Improve your top 3 pages
Identify pages that already get visits and improve CTA, headings, and schema — small changes can lift conversions significantly.
2. Add booking/quote CTA above the fold
Make it frictionless for customers to take action — tracking conversions helps you optimise spend.
3. Set up simple analytics & goals
Even basic tracking (pageviews, leads) tells you where to invest next.
4. Use FAQs to win featured snippets
Write concise Q&A sections to target "how" and "what" searches in your niche.
Common pricing models — pros & cons
Fixed-price (Upfront)
Good for well-defined projects. You pay a single amount and scope is locked.
- Pros: Predictable cost, ownership clear.
- Cons: Scope creep, slower iterations, typically higher upfront.
Subscription (Managed)
Monthly fee covers hosting, security, updates, and usually unlimited content changes.
- Pros: Predictable monthly cost, fast updates, lower upfront.
- Cons: You "rent" the service; confirm domain/content ownership terms.
Hourly / Time & Materials
Pay for time spent. Flexible but costs can be unpredictable without strong project management.
Retainer (Ongoing dev)
Monthly blocks of dev hours for continuous improvements — good for growing businesses that need regular changes.
Frequently asked questions
How much should I budget for a simple business website?
Is it better to pay upfront or monthly?
How much should I budget for SEO?
How do I avoid scope creep?
Ready to turn your website plan into a predictable budget?
Get a clear, itemised quote based on your must-have features and a month-by-month plan for growth and SEO.
No technical jargon. No hidden fees. Simple pricing aligned to your business goals.